2024年6月11日发(作者:)

oracle数据库备份与恢复方法

Oracle数据库备份与恢复是确保数据安全和可靠性的重要方面。

备份是指将数据库中的数据复制到另一个位置,以便在数据丢失或

损坏时进行恢复。恢复则是指在发生故障或数据丢失时,通过备份

数据来恢复数据库到之前的状态。

一、备份方法:

1. 物理备份,物理备份是通过操作系统级别的工具(如RMAN)

将数据库文件直接复制到备份位置。可以使用RMAN命令行或图形界

面工具来执行物理备份。

2. 逻辑备份,逻辑备份是通过导出数据到逻辑文件(如SQL脚

本或数据泵文件)来进行备份。可以使用expdp和impdp命令来执

行逻辑备份和恢复。

二、恢复方法:

1. 完全恢复,在数据库严重损坏或丢失时,可以使用完全备份

进行完全恢复。这涉及将数据库恢复到备份时的状态,并应用任何

后续的归档日志以实现完整的恢复。

2. 不完全恢复,在某些情况下,可能只需恢复部分数据文件或

表空间。这可以通过RMAN进行部分恢复来实现。

除了上述备份和恢复方法外,还有一些其他注意事项和最佳实

践:

定期备份,建立合理的备份策略,包括完整备份、增量备份和

归档日志备份,以确保数据的及时备份和恢复。

测试恢复,定期测试备份和恢复过程,以确保备份数据的完整

性和可用性。

数据库保护,使用冗余服务器、存储冗余和灾难恢复计划来保

护数据库免受硬件故障、自然灾害和人为错误的影响。

综上所述,Oracle数据库备份与恢复是确保数据安全和可靠性

的重要措施,通过合理的备份策略和恢复方法,可以最大程度地保

护数据库免受数据丢失和损坏的影响。